Amr ShalakanyAmr Shalakany is associate professor of law at the American University in Cairo (AUC). He was previously Visiting Assistant Professor at Harvard Law School, he served as legal advisor to the PLO Negotiations Support Unit in Ramallah, and taught at Birzeit University. He writes and teaches in Islamic Law Reform, Egyptian Legal History, and Comparative Law.
